摘要

心理解剖研究是了解不明死亡原因的一种方法。自杀和他杀-自杀是各种事件的结果。通过采访一个人的近亲,了解他们死前的生活,可以对死因有一些深入的了解。通过从不同的搜索引擎获得的自杀或他杀-自杀案例研究处理心理解剖研究的研究文章,揭示了个人在死亡前的心理健康、酒精使用障碍(AUD)和药物使用障碍(DUD)。在20多岁到50多岁的人群中,自杀的主要特征是恋爱关系的冲突。相比之下,青少年和二十岁出头的自杀主要表现为缺乏家庭的接受度,在较小程度上是自我接受。同时,DUD患者存在较高的自杀行为和犯罪风险,且未接受精神病学诊断和治疗。随着时间的推移,心理解剖技术已被证明在确定自杀行为的危险因素方面非常有帮助。这项研究有助于在不同人群中建立多重康复和心理意识,从而降低自杀和他杀-自杀率。

Psychological autopsy: Overview of equivocal deaths, suicides and homicide-suicides
Psychological autopsy studies are a method to understand the causes of equivocal deaths. Suicides and homicide-suicide are the result of various events. The understanding of an individual's life before their death, by interviewing the next of kin, provides some insight into the causes. The research articles dealing with psychological autopsy studies through case studies of suicide or homicide-suicide instances, obtained from different search engines, shed light on the mental health, Alcohol use disorder (AUD), and Drug use disorders (DUD) of individuals before death. The primary characteristic of suicides in a population of late twenties to early fifties was romantic relationship conflicts. In contrast, suicides in the teenage years and early twenties were characterized primarily by a lack of familial acceptability and, to a lesser extent, self-acceptance. Simultaneously, there was a high risk of suicidal behavior and commission of acts among the DUD patients, getting treatment without psychiatric diagnosis and therapy. Over time, the psychological autopsy technique has shown to be quite helpful in determining the risk factors for suicidal behavior. The study helps to develop multiple rehabilitation and mental awareness that need to be created among various populations so that the suicide and homicide-suicide rates can be reduced.
